应用多种方法对稻田土壤重金属污染进行评价
Evaluation of heavy metal pollution in paddy soil using multiple methods:A case study of Yingtan city,Jiangxi province

The soil heavy metal pollution has become increasingly severe,posing significant threats to food security and human health.This study investigated paddy fields in Yingtan city,Jiangxi province,and analyzed 53 topsoil samples for cadmium,arsenic,chromium,mercury,lead concentrations and pH levels.Using Jiangxi's soil background values and agricultural land risk screening values as benchmarks,we evaluated pollution status through four methods:single-factor pollution index,geo-accumulation index,and both conventional and modified Nemerow pollution indices.The results showed that:① Average soil pH was 5.41;② Mean heavy metal concentrations(mg·kg-1)were chromium 67.28,ar-senic 5.72,cadmium 0.36,mercury 0.11,and lead 38.86,with cadmium exceeding safety thresholds;(The comprehen-sive pollution evaluation levels of heavy metals in soil were ranked from high to low as follows:modified Nemerow index refer-enced to provincial background values>conventional Nemerow index using risk screening values>conventional Nemerow index using background values.The study recommends adopting the modified Nemerow index(integrated with geoaccumulation evaluation)for paddy soil evaluation,providing critical data support for agricultural safety management.关键词
